IonOpticks Launches Advanced Generation 4 Aurora Series® Columns
IonOpticks, a leading innovator in chromatography solutions, has introduced its
Generation 4 Aurora Series columns, which promise to redefine standards in the field. This new generation builds upon IonOpticks' legacy of high-performance chromatography columns tailored for mass spectrometry, showcasing enhancements that laboratories are increasingly requiring.
Enhanced Performance Features
The latest Aurora Series offers
improved robustness, longevity, and
spray stability, which translates to better reproducibility in sample analysis. Following rigorous testing by top proteomics experts, it's evident that these columns deliver a remarkable balance of high throughput, sensitivity, and comprehensive coverage in sample assessments. This is particularly crucial now, as research environments demand reliable data without over-stretching resource allocations.
The newly launched
150 μm capillary flow columns are designed specifically for modern proteomics workflows, allowing complex sample analysis at a high throughput while maintaining sensitivity. This feature is especially beneficial for significant applications like
drug discovery,
clinical proteomics, and
bioprocess development, where the integrity and consistency of data are paramount.
Introduction of HeatSync™ Accessories
In a further effort to enhance laboratory efficiency, IonOpticks has unveiled its
HeatSync™ product family. This suite includes tools designed for optimal
column heating, enabling precise temperature control at the source. The HeatSync ecosystem comprises a controller, column heater, and other components streamlined for ease of use, particularly for columns shorter than 8 cm.
